A set of four George III silver candlesticks
maker's mark of Ebenezer Coker, London, 1766
Each on square base and with baluster stem and spool-shaped socket, with gadrooned borders, the base with a band of beading and applied with two bands of stylised foliage, the bases engraved with a coat-of-arms, the nozzles with a crest, marked bases, sockets and nozzles
10½in. (27cm.) high
84ozs. (2,640grs.) (4)
Provenance
Walter Ramsden Beaumont Hawksworth (1746-1792), and then by descent to his son Walter Ramsden Fawkes (1769-1825)
Thence by descent
